Step into your private, air-conditioned vehicle in Mount Lavinia and head north to explore three of Sri Lanka's ancient capitals in a single 13-hour day. Your English-speaking chauffeur guide leads you first to Dambadeniya, where you walk the grounds of the old Temple of the Tooth Relic and the royal palace complex that once served as the kingdom's seat of power. From there, you climb the dramatic rock fortress of Yapahuwa — its ornate stairway and carved stonework standing as a testament to 13th-century craftsmanship.
The day ends at Panduwasnuwara, an old city whose ruins span more than two millennia of Sri Lankan history.
